Lawn care professionals use treatments like fertilization, insect prevention, and weed control to help your lawn thrive. This guide outlines key considerations for finding the best residential lawn care provider for you.
Look for a lawn care company with five or more years of providing services to homeowners in Tomah. An experienced company possesses deep knowledge about the area's climate and soil, local pests, and common problems. They'll also understand the ideal timing for important treatments throughout the year.
Most lawn care companies provide basic treatments like aeration, fertilization, and weed control. Many also offer extra services such as seeding, lime treatment, and tree trimming as well. Your company should be able to customize your plan for your yard.
The best lawn care companies will use only safe and approved residential lawn care products. Your provider may offer more natural treatment options if you're hoping to have fewer harsh chemicals on your grass.
Watch out for lawn care providers that use a one-size-fits-all approach. Top lawn companies tailor their treatments to your specific needs. Your provider should clearly explain what treatments and schedule they’ll use.
Strong communication is important in a lawn care company. Look for quick responses, friendliness, and proactive outreach. The company should thoroughly answer questions, remind you of upcoming visits, make you aware of issues, and take the time to understand your lawn goals.
Reviews on sites like Yelp, the Better Business Bureau (BBB), and Google Reviews can give you a general sense of a lawn care company's track record for service. You can also ask people you know in Tomah who've hired local lawn services for referrals.

The best plan for you will be based on how you view the trade-off between the expense of hiring a pro and DIY work you'll have to do. If you do everything yourself, you don't have to pay for labor, but this option requires the most effort on your part. If you employ a full-service lawn care company, they'll handle the labor and logistics, but the up-front cost will be higher. Subscription lawn care companies are somewhere in the middle. They provide the materials, and you do the application.

Certain lawn care companies use natural ingredients in their products. Often, companies will have a list of ingredients that they use on their websites, and you can also reach out to them directly to ask about the ingredients they use.
Some services – like mowing and tree care – allow you to notice the results right away. With services such as seeding and weed control, you may need to wait a few days to a few weeks to see results. The time needed for visible results will also be dependent on the time of year and the weather in your part of Wisconsin.
